Understanding Quantum Blockchain Technology

Quantum blockchain merges two revolutionary technologies: quantum computing and blockchain. Traditional blockchain relies on cryptographic methods that are becoming increasingly vulnerable to advancements in quantum computing. Conversely, quantum blockchain utilizes the principles of quantum mechanics to enhance both security and efficiency in data handling. In supply chain management (SCM), this synergy could facilitate unprecedented transparency, traceability, and speed.

Enhancing Security with Quantum Encryption

The backbone of any effective supply chain is security. Quantum blockchain offers quantum-resistant algorithms that safeguard sensitive data against hacking attempts, particularly from quantum computers. Current encryption protocols, such as RSA and ECC, may not hold their ground once quantum computers become mainstream.

Quantum Key Distribution (QKD) is a prime example, allowing two parties to share a secret key securely. Any attempt to eavesdrop on the quantum channel would disturb the transmission, alerting the parties involved. This level of security is imperative for protecting proprietary data, contracts, and transaction records, thereby ensuring that sensitive information shared between supply chain partners remains confidential.

Improved Traceability and Transparency

Traceability is vital for supply chain effectiveness, especially for industries dealing with perishable goods or ethically sensitive products. Quantum blockchain enables real-time tracking of goods from creation to consumption, providing stakeholders with a transparent view of the entire supply chain.

Smart contracts within the quantum blockchain facilitate automatic execution once predefined conditions are met. For instance, if a shipment of organic products fails to meet quality standards, the smart contract can automatically halt transaction approval, thereby preventing unsatisfactory goods from reaching consumers. This level of accountability fortifies trust among stakeholders, a critical component of modern supply chains.

Data Integrity and Redundancy

Supply chains are highly complex networks of processes, entities, and information flows. Ensuring data integrity is critical. Quantum blockchain maintains data integrity through its decentralized nature. Each transaction is recorded across a wide distributed ledger, meaning it cannot be altered without consensus from the entire network.

Additionally, the technology’s inherent feature of redundancy protects data against loss. In case of node failures, the distributed storage ensures that information remains accessible and secure.

Facilitating Compliance and Regulatory Requirements

Supply chains across various industries must adhere to stringent compliance and regulatory standards. Quantum blockchain’s transparency allows for better monitoring of compliance measures, as all transactions are recorded immutably.

Audit trails can be easily maintained, thus ensuring that every stakeholder meets environmental, safety, and ethical guidelines. Quantum blockchain can also automate compliance checks through smart contracts, instantly verifying that all processes align with legal stipulations. This not only minimizes risks associated with compliance breaches but also frees up resources otherwise spent on manual audits.

Challenges to Overcome

While the potential advantages of quantum blockchain are immense, several challenges remain. Firstly, the technology is still in its nascent stages, and the cost of implementing quantum solutions could be prohibitive for many companies.

Moreover, there is the challenge of interoperability between existing systems and quantum infrastructure. Companies would need to invest in new technologies to fully leverage quantum capabilities, which can be a significant hurdle for supply chains already facing systemic challenges.
